
Disney Plus has officially announced the global release of its original series Delusion in 2026, starring Suzy and Kim Seon Ho.
Set in 1935 Gyeongseong, the story follows a painter named Yoon Yi Ho (Kim Seon Ho), who is commissioned to paint the portrait of a mysterious woman, Song Jung Hwa (Suzy). As he begins his work, he finds himself drawn into the secrets surrounding her.
Delusion marks the second series project from director Han Jae Rim, known for films like The Face Reader, The King and Emergency Declaration. Suzy and Kim Seon Ho, who previously impressed audiences in Anna and The Tyrant, reunite for this psychological drama. Disney+ expressed confidence that their chemistry and the show’s intriguing narrative will captivate viewers around the world.

Suzy plays Song Jung Hwa, the reclusive owner of the Nammoon Hotel. Having remained out of the public eye for over 50 years, she’s become the subject of countless rumors and mysteries.
Kim Seon Ho takes on the role of Yi Ho, an artist who becomes increasingly obsessed with capturing Jung Hwa’s true self. As he finds himself trapped in a hotel full of secrets, his fear and confusion slowly give way to a haunting fascination with her, hinting at a bold new transformation in Kim Seon Ho’s acting career.
Delusion is set to premiere on Disney Plus worldwide in 2026.
